Cloderm (clocortolone pivalate) is a corticosteroid with anti-inflammatory, antipruritic, and vasoconstrictive properties. It induces phospholipase A2 inhibitory proteins (lipocortins), which inhibit arachidonic acid release, reducing prostaglandin and leukotriene synthesis.
